From 045b5a1c633f18cb6f8fadcdf7c23043672a1234 Mon Sep 17 00:00:00 2001 From: wangyan Date: Fri, 5 May 2017 00:20:35 -0700 Subject: [PATCH] Fix permission issue catched by GAS Scanner --- src/jobservice/utils/logger.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/jobservice/utils/logger.go b/src/jobservice/utils/logger.go index 46a9afc10..f60896aac 100644 --- a/src/jobservice/utils/logger.go +++ b/src/jobservice/utils/logger.go @@ -38,7 +38,7 @@ func NewLogger(jobID int64) (*log.Logger, error) { log.Errorf("Failed to create directory for log file %s, the error: %v", logFile, err) } } - f, err := os.OpenFile(logFile, os.O_RDWR|os.O_APPEND|os.O_CREATE, 0660) + f, err := os.OpenFile(logFile, os.O_RDWR|os.O_APPEND|os.O_CREATE, 0600) if err != nil { log.Errorf("Failed to open log file %s, the log of job %d will be printed to standard output, the error: %v", logFile, jobID, err) f = os.Stdout